Merjent Foundation is a private foundation focused on Philanthropy, Voluntarism & Grantmaking, based in MINNEAPOLIS, MN. IRS filing data is available from 2020 through 2024. As of 2024, the organization holds $98K in total assets. In 2024, it awarded 11 grants totaling $40K.

How much is Merjent Foundation required to give away each year?
Private foundations must generally distribute about 5% of their assets annually. For 2024, Merjent Foundation reported a distributable amount of $4K on its IRS Form 990-PF — the minimum it must pay out in qualifying distributions.
